Yes, thats the trick with entertainment shows, the record several camera angles as well as the gallery output. These 'ISO' shots are then used to provide cut aways as well as moments missed by the director
SW
Steve Williams
Yes, thats the trick with entertainment shows, the record several camera angles as well as the gallery output. These 'ISO' shots are then used to provide cut aways as well as moments missed by the director


Yes, although there was a notorious example on The Laughter Show in the eighties when they were recording a wide shot of the stage of all time, and then when they finished the recording realised they'd been recording it straight to the mastertape and that was all they had, so had to record the whole show again.
